Invasive species can be anywhere, even in your own backyard! Join the Capital Region PRISM to learn about some of the most common backyard invasive species and how to manage them.

PRISM, the Capital Region Partnership for Regional Invasive Species Management, is a not-for -profit, quasi-governmental agency, hosted by Cornell Cooperative Extension of Saratoga County and funded by the New York State Department of Environmental Conservation. Their mission is to detect, prevent, and manage invasive species that could be affecting natural areas of the Capital Region.
